  • Abstract:
    The Iowa Transportation Commission (Commission) and the Iowa Department of

    Transportation (DOT) develop Iowa’s Five Year Highway Program (Program) to

    inform you of planned investments in our state’s primary and interstate highway

    system. This brochure summarizes the FY 2013-2017 Program. $2.6 billion is

    forecast for highway right of way and construction. The Program is updated and

    approved in June of each year.

    A large part of funding available for highway programming comes from the

    federal government. Accurately estimating future federal funding levels is

    dependent on having a multiyear federal transportation authorization bill in place.

    The most recent authorization, Safe, Accountable, Flexible, Efficient

    Transportation Equity Act: A Legacy for Users (SAFETEA-LU), expired September

    30, 2009, and to date it has been extended nine times because a new

    authorization has not yet been enacted. The current extension will expire June

    30, 2012.
